2. Always clean your triangles and drawing board to go on the smudging to a minimum.

A big no-no for achieving great technical drawings is smudging the sheet and making your drawings look messy and clumsy. Y'all can easily avert this by always cleaning your triangles.

Pyramid Section Planar Change. Image Courtesy of Michael Neatu | freehandarchitecture.com
Pyramid Section Planar Change. Prototype Courtesy of Michael Neatu | freehandarchitecture.com

3. Cover your triangles in paper scotch tape – that is going to reduce smudging besides.

Paper scotch tape will remove most crud from your cartoon sail; but remember to modify it from time to time. This technique works very well with tip #2.

four. Construct your technical drawings using an HB pencil.

HB gives enough clarity while keeping smudging to a minimum. Use that to your reward! Yous tin can harden the construction lines later using a softer pencil (2B+).

10. Use dotted lines to show the back edges of your drawings.

This style y'all proceed your work tidy and clean. And, as a bonus, you go far look smart and elegant equally well. Different line types add different kinds of information. And thatlooks good.

14. Main triple projections.

A triple projection shows a volume from a frontal, tiptop and side view. If you've used any computer software, you already are familiar with these concepts from the front, top and side viewport. If you know how to depict the volume line by line, then you're much improve off.

18. Know how to depict all the standard primitives: cube, pyramid, cylinder, cone, tetrahedron etc.

Patently drawing them in triple project and different types of axonometrics is all-time. How practice you outset with that? Pick a standard cube with the length of 4 cm. Get depict a triple project and iii different axos of information technology.

19. Know how to draw all standard geometrical shapes: square, circle, pentagon, hexagon.

Get started with planar geometry. You lot volition use this later for facade and planar studies. Also, every bit a tip: knowing multiple types of geometry will assistance you get proportions right for all your designs.

twenty. Ink all your best drawings – whether they are sections, technical details, artistic axonometrics etc.

Inking drawings (tracing over them with a liner instead of just leaving them in standard pencil) is the best option out at that place for preserving them.
